The Solar Energy Research Institute of Singapore (SERIS) is Singapore’s national institute for applied solar energy research. SERIS has the stature of a National University of Singapore (NUS) university - level Research Institute. SERIS conducts industry - oriented research and development as well as use - inspired basic research in the field of solar energy conversion. The institute collaborates closely with the industry across the solar photovoltaics value chain.
The Next-Generation Industrial Solar Cell & Module cluster focuses on the research and development of cost-effective high efficiency (>25%) solar cells with an emphasis on innovations for high-volume manufacturing. The cluster works in close collaboration with industrial partners via formal collaboration agreements and industry-aligned public-funded projects. This role is for the R&D Manager of an industry-aligned project aiming to upscale and commercialize inventions for large-area (>244 cm2) silicon/perovskite tandem solar cells. This project involves commissioning and conducting upscaling research on a pilot line for 2T (2-terminal) perovskite/silicon tandem solar cells on large-area wafer substrates. Work packages in the project involve establishing fast deposition methods for perovskite semiconductors and contact layers aimed at demonstrating large-area (>244 cm2) tandem cell with >30% efficiency using high-TRL (technology readiness level), industry-ready methods. This project is also aimed at developing unique IP (intellectual property) and licensing / commercializing the technology to industrial partners.
